Early voting begins for NT election

The Territory Election kicked off on Monday with the opening of the early voting centre at Civic Hall. In addition to this, mobile polling in various communities has commenced, with NT Electoral Commission staff already having visited places like Arlparra, Ti Tree, Alpurrurulam, and more throughout the week.

Remembering Elliot McAdam: Local leader honoured for service to Barkly

Tributes for iconic local Elliot McAdam AM have flowed in across social media following his death on Monday ... Born in his namesake town of Elliott, Mr McAdam spent many years of his early life in Adelaide before returning to the Barkly in the 90s to take on the role as General Manager of Julalikari Council Aboriginal Corporation.

Services collaborate to address community legal needs in Barkly

In the Barkly region, four legal services are working together in a collaborative effort to assist individuals in preventing and handling legal issues effectively. The Central Australian Aboriginal Family Legal Unit (CAAFLU), Central Australian Women’s Legal Service (CAWLS), North Australia Aboriginal Justice Agency (NAAJA), and Northern Territory Legal Aid Commission have come together to support the community in navigating legal challenges.

Writ issued: Countdown on for NT election

The 2024 Territory Election election period officially began today with the issuance of the writ authorising the NT Electoral Commission (NTEC) to oversee the electoral proceedings in accordance with the Electoral Act 2004. Nominations for candidates in the upcoming election are officially opened ... So far there are only two candidates for the Barkly, CLP’s incumbent Member Steve Edgington and Labor’s Lizzie Hogan.

New homes ready for tenants, tender awarded for 6 more

Four new homes in Tennant Creek are ready for tenants, and a construction tender has been awarded for a further six. The one-bedroom units at 86 Peko Road will augment the public housing stock in Tennant Creek.

New social and affordable homes for Tennant Creek

Thanks to a $6.9 million partnership between the Northern Territory Government, the Australian Government, Housing Australia, and Venture Housing Company, people needing safe, secure, and affordable housing in Tennant Creek will benefit from the construction of 12 new social and affordable homes. The homes will be delivered across three adjoining sites and comprise five social and seven affordable homes.
